Welcome home to apartment #2 at 74 W. 131st Street. Located in a quintessential Harlem townhouse on a picturesque, tree-lined street, this charming full-floor 1 bedroom, 1 bathroom home offers lovely prewar details, including exposed brick walls, high ceilings, and an original ornate mirror from 1910. The northern and southern exposures make this home feel bright and airy throughout the day and the rooms are open and generously proportioned. The apartment features a washer and dryer and a large storage cage is included. 74 West 131st Street sits four blocks from the express 2/3 train at 135th and 6 short blocks to the 125th Street shopping corridor with Whole Foods, Bed Bath and Beyond, H&M, Marshalls, and much more. But even more special are all the jazz clubs, parks, gardens and boutique shops like Pompette Wine Shop across the street, as well as wonderful restaurants like Babbalucci, Chai Wali, Renaissance, and Red Rooster, plus Sugar Hill Creamery for artisanal ice creams.
